Abstract
Race 2008: Critical Reflections on an Historic Campaign brings together a diverse group of scholars and activists to examine the gendered politics, images, rhetorical practices, and racial/ethnic conflicts that served as a backdrop to this momentous election. It features perspectives marginalized or ignored by mainstream media and political pundits, thus providing alternative, critical insights on the social dynamics fueling campaign rhetoric, grassroots activism, and intergroup conflicts in 2008 and beyond.About the Author
Myra Mendible is Professor and Chair in the Language and Literature department at Florida Gulf Coast University. Her interdisciplinary scholarship explores links between national politics, popular culture, gender, and ethnicity. Mendible's work has appeared in a range of peer-reviewed national and international journals, including Peace Review, Radical Psychology, International Fiction Review, Genders, Feminist Media Studies, Cultural Critique, and others. She is the Editor of From Bananas to Buttocks: The Latina Body in Popular Film and Culture (University of Texas Press, 2007) and the recipient of a Postdoctoral Fellowship by the American Association of University Women. Her monograph, Putdowns and Showdowns: American Culture and the Politics of Humiliation, is under contract with Edwin Mellon Press.
